Unity call handler

Hi,

I need help setting up call handler. I have created a call handler and I need calls coming from outside to be directed to this call handler and record messages (this will take messages only afterhours). How do I go about that? How do I get calls routed to the call handler?

Hi Emmanuel,

You need to create and use the schedules so the calls are handled properly based on the time of day. And you will need to set up the Call Routing rules in Unity that takes your significant digits (XXXX) and sends calls to your Call Handler.

HTH and GL

You will need to create a Translation Pattern or CTI Route Point to take the call from the outside and tell it to go to Unity. That's first. Then the instructions from my first post.

Both of my responses are based on a CUCM + Unity environment. You did not specify and I responded based on my systems. You should always include that when posting so you get the best responses.

Hi,

So you are using Unity Connection rather than Unity (they are 2 seperate products)?

If so, I've attached some docuementation for you explaining how to create call handlers etc.

It's fairly painless and v-similar to how it was done in Unity. Basically you will need to create the call handler, assign it a DN which will be associated with the DDI. You can then set up greetings, caller input etc.
